This is my first year in the contingency program and I think it is an awesome thing. After reading this thread I am a little confused as to how the prizes will be distributed. I read the thread about the DOW and understand that. I guess my confusion comes from how the prizes will distributed and the pecking order. This is straight from the Contingecy program
2013 BoomerShooter Contingency Program
Virtual Prize Table
This year we are going to do things a little different. Instead of having set prizes for the Top 3 places - we are going to create a virtual prize table. We will have 5-10 prizes, from guns, to BoomerShooter AR-15 lowers, to Certificates for training and $$$$ at sponsors. When we do the drawing at the end of the year - you will then get to choose IN ORDER of how you were drawn when you go to the prize table.

I was under the impression that your entries would be all thrown together and pulled out of the group, of course the first name selected getting choice and so forth down the line. Am I off base here based on what is above? Sorry if none of this makes sense but after reading the three pages and all of the different opinions I'm a little confused as to the final process.

So here are our ideas for now.

Once we get all the prizes organized - we will put them on a list - send out the list to all the participants and have them rank EVERY prize in order that they want - that way when we do the drawing we will know exaclty what ppl want. Hopefully this will cover MOST ppl and allow things to move a little more speedy
